wayland: Make mapping from xinerama indices to Output correct

We assume that outputs in kwinApp()->platform()->enabledOutputs() are
stored in the xinerama order. However, this is not the case on Wayland
and it's not going to be changed because it increases the complexity.

This change makes Workspace::xineramaIndexToOutput() use Xinerama
extension API to map a xinerama index to the associated Output object.

With this, Xwayland applications will be able to put on outputs as
expected.

Note that xinerama indices are not cached because
Workspace::xineramaIndexToOutput() is not used in any hot code path. If
that changes, xinerama indices can be cached. The cache must be
invalidated whenever we get screens changed notify event from RANDR.

@ -2354,7 +2356,37 @@ int Workspace::oldDisplayHeight() const
Output *Workspace::xineramaIndexToOutput(int index) const
{
return kwinApp()->platform()->enabledOutputs().value(index);
xcb_connection_t *connection = kwinApp()->x11Connection();
if (!connection) {
return nullptr;
}
const ScopedCPointer<xcb_xinerama_is_active_reply_t> active{xcb_xinerama_is_active_reply(connection, xcb_xinerama_is_active(connection), nullptr)};
if (!active || !active->state) {
return nullptr;
}
const ScopedCPointer<xcb_xinerama_query_screens_reply_t> screens(xcb_xinerama_query_screens_reply(connection, xcb_xinerama_query_screens(connection), nullptr));
if (!screens) {
return nullptr;
}
const int infoCount = xcb_xinerama_query_screens_screen_info_length(screens.data());
if (index >= infoCount) {
return nullptr;
}
const xcb_xinerama_screen_info_t *infos = xcb_xinerama_query_screens_screen_info(screens.data());
const QRect needle(infos[index].x_org, infos[index].y_org, infos[index].width, infos[index].height);
const auto haystack = kwinApp()->platform()->enabledOutputs();
for (Output *output : haystack) {
if (Xcb::toXNative(output->geometry()) == needle) {
return output;
}
}
return nullptr;
}
